def detect_fate_sharing_support_linux():
|
||||
global linux_prctl
|
||||
if linux_prctl is None and sys.platform.startswith("linux"):
|
||||
try:
|
||||
from ctypes import c_int, c_ulong, CDLL
|
||||
prctl = CDLL(None).prctl
|
||||
prctl.restype = c_int
|
||||
prctl.argtypes = [c_int, c_ulong, c_ulong, c_ulong, c_ulong]
|
||||
except (AttributeError, TypeError):
|
||||
prctl = None
|
||||
linux_prctl = prctl if prctl else False
|
||||
return bool(linux_prctl)
|
||||
|
||||
|
||||
def detect_fate_sharing_support():
|
||||
result = None
|
||||
if sys.platform == "win32":
|
||||
result = detect_fate_sharing_support_win32()
|
||||
elif sys.platform.startswith("linux"):
|
||||
result = detect_fate_sharing_support_linux()
|
||||
return result
|
||||
|
||||
|
||||
def set_kill_on_parent_death_linux():
|
||||
"""Ensures this process dies if its parent dies (fate-sharing).
|
||||
|
||||
Linux-only. Must be called in preexec_fn (i.e. by the child).
|
||||
"""
|
||||
if detect_fate_sharing_support_linux():
|
||||
import signal
|
||||
PR_SET_PDEATHSIG = 1
|
||||
if linux_prctl(PR_SET_PDEATHSIG, signal.SIGKILL, 0, 0, 0) != 0:
|
||||
import ctypes
|
||||
raise OSError(ctypes.get_errno(), "prctl(PR_SET_PDEATHSIG) failed")
|
||||
else:
|
||||
assert False, "PR_SET_PDEATHSIG used despite being unavailable"
|
||||
|
||||
|
||||
def set_kill_child_on_death_win32(child_proc):
|
||||
"""Ensures the child process dies if this process dies (fate-sharing).
|
||||
|
||||
Windows-only. Must be called by the parent, after spawning the child.
|
||||
|
||||
Args:
|
||||
child_proc: The subprocess.Popen or subprocess.Handle object.
|
||||
"""
|
||||
|
||||
if isinstance(child_proc, subprocess.Popen):
|
||||
child_proc = child_proc._handle
|
||||
assert isinstance(child_proc, subprocess.Handle)
|
||||
|
||||
if detect_fate_sharing_support_win32():
|
||||
if not win32_AssignProcessToJobObject(win32_job, int(child_proc)):
|
||||
import ctypes
|
||||
raise OSError(ctypes.get_last_error(),
|
||||
"AssignProcessToJobObject() failed")
|
||||
else:
|
||||
assert False, "AssignProcessToJobObject used despite being unavailable"
